Bentley Batur Convertible Makes Public Debut At An Exclusive Event In Dubai, Limited To Just 16 Units

Nearly a year after its unveiling in May 2024, the coach-built Bentley Batur Convertible has finally made its first public debut at an exclusive event held in Bab Al Shams in Dubai in United Arab Emirates (UAE).
Created by Mulliner Bespoke Studio, Bentley’s in house bespoke division, the Batur Convertible is a true collector’s piece as it is limited to only 16 units worldwide.
The Batur Convertible follows the exquisitely hand-crafted Bacalar Barchetta and Batur Coupe that were limited to just 12 and 18 units respectively.
Like the hand-crafted two-door Bacalar barchetta and Batur coupe, Mulliner Bespoke Studio team will work with each of the extraordinary clients to help co-create every Batur Convertible to their wishes.

The exterior of the bespoke Bentley Batur Convertible unveiled at the exclusive event in Dubai is finished in Midnight Emerald paint while the grille stands out with a bold Satin Dark Titanium,
This bold exterior is complemented by the distinctive Batur Racing Stripe, finished in Gloss Porpoise and flanked with Gloss Mandarin outer stripes, both hide-matched to the interior leather.
Inside, its Cumbrian Green and Porpoises leather are accented with Mandarin stitching and piping, complemented with machined titanium Organ Stops and Bullseye vents.
Bentley said highly exclusive 3D printed rose gold can be applied on the Bentley Drive Mode Selector, which encircles the start/stop button and used to change chassis modes, as well as on Bentley’s iconic Organ Stop vent controls in the dashboard.
The Batur Convertible has a folding roof that can be deployed or stowed in 19 seconds at speeds of up to 30 mph. At the touch of a button, the Batur Convertible can be transformed from a luxurious coupe into an open-top Grand Tourer while travelling at speeds of up to 30 mph (50 km/h).
Like its Batur Coupe sibling, the Batur Convertible uses the Bentley’s iconic W12 hand-assembled 6.0-litre twin-turbocharged engine with 740 horsepower (750 PS) and 738 lb-ft of torque, to deliver exceptional performance for this pinnacle grand tourer.
